Default Re: Tip for driving in the mountains...

#5 If you are doing the speed limit, don't pull over. Road debris/ soft shoulders can put you in peril.

#6 Do not let your brakes overheat. Don't ride your brakes hard, you lower gear on downgrade.

#7 Check your brakes ahead of time, know if there is a emergency pull off ahead.

#8 Pack a blanket in your car, not your trunk.
